14:22 — Offline mode in the Marrowfield survey app started queueing duplicate submissions after spotty coverage near the Tindall ridge site. Turns out the sync worker retried before the local flag flipped. Quick patch adds a dedupe check on the outbox; Priya's review caught a race in the flag write. Patched client corresponds to the build stamped below.

build token for bageg-yahof: htk3_673

Gross-Margin Review — Q3 Summary

For the incoming director. Margins at Verlane Industrials fell 2.1 points, driven by freight overruns on the Koppit line and discounting in the Arvendale region. Procurement renegotiated two supplier contracts; savings land in Q4. The Tessamar unit remains above target. Pricing discipline is the open issue — three sales pods exceeded discount authority. Recommend a margin floor policy before year-end. Full workings are in the review pack. What follows should not leave this readership.

internal memo for yaguf-bahop: Gross margin on Ralwyn came in at 10 percent against a plan of 10 percent. Only 9 of the 120 pilot accounts renewed Ralwyn, so a churn review is set for October 1.

# Linting rules for SQL fixtures — please read before editing.
# All .sql files under fixtures/ are checked by our in-house linter, Quartzline,
# during CI on the Pellworth build cluster. Keywords must be uppercase, every
# statement ends with a semicolon, and table aliases need explicit AS. If you
# add a new fixture, run `quartzline --fix` locally first; CI will reject
# unformatted files without explanation. The linter fetches rule manifests from
# the Marrowgate config service, which requires auth. Use the bearer token below.

session JWT of yaguf-tahop = eyJhbGciOiJIUzI1NiIsInR5cCI6IkpXVCJ9.eyJzdWIiOiIIvtUmFqQ_4In0.rjsW2NuF59R8